Sandy Tulloch will lead this hike.
We will see lovely views over Beaver Valley, ravines, a flowerpot and the headwaters of Indian Brook where the water breaks free from the rock, joins the stream, and tumbles over dolostone ledges on its way to Georgian Bay. We will also pass the E.C. Carr Astronomical Observatory (RASC). The loop is formed with the side trail and the main Bruce trail.
This is an easy 4 km hike, but is rated moderate due to a couple of uneven, rocky ascents/descents. Hike time is approx 1.5 hours.
